Prior to the adopted <br /> amendments, aboveground gasoline storage containers that were exempt from Phase II vapor <br /> recovery system requirements were not required to perform periodic vapor recovery <br /> performance testing. In accordance with Section 5.4.5 of the amended rule, all aboveground <br /> gasoline storage containers subject to the requirements of Rule 4621, which do not serve a <br /> loading rack at a gasoline bulk plant, are now required to perform and pass a TP-201.38 Static <br /> Leak Decay performance test at least once every 36 months (no more than 30 days before or <br /> after the required performance test date) regardless of if the subject containers are exempt <br /> from Phase II vapor recovery system requirements. <br /> If the subject aboveground gasoline storage container has not passed a TP-201.313 Static <br /> Leak Decay performance test, which was scheduled with the District, in the past 36 months, <br /> then the required testing must be scheduled, performed, and passed by no later than June 20, <br /> 2008. <br /> WHAT SHOULD YOU DO? <br /> Contact a certified vapor recovery testing company to perform the required testing. Please <br /> note that the testing must be formally scheduled with the District at least 7 calendar days prior <br /> to performing the testing. Additionally, the test results must be submitted to the District within <br /> 30 calendar days of the date testing is performed. <br /> For a list of certified vapor recovery testing companies, please contact Mrs. Jennifer Sitton by <br /> telephone at (559) 230-5950 or by email at jennifer.sitton@valleyair.org. <br /> QUESTIONS AND ADDITIONAL INFORMATION... <br /> If you have any questions or need clarification regarding the requirements of District Rule 4621 <br /> or the information contained within this bulletin, please feel free to contact Mr. Morgan Lambert <br /> by telephone at (559) 230-5950 or by email at morgan.lambert@valleyair.org. <br /> Pli..d an 1.1,1.d n•o•q'S <br />
